Planets, signs, houses, and aspects: a practical reading order

A repeatable chart-reading method separates what acts, how it acts, where it acts, and how chart factors interact.Reviewed · 2026-08-24 · Educational astrology content
Direct answer

A practical astrology sentence can be built as planet = function, sign = style, house = life area, and aspect = relationship between functions. This structure reduces keyword stacking and keeps the interpretation tied to calculated chart facts.

Key points

  • Planet and sign are not interchangeable.
  • A house describes context, not a guaranteed event.
  • Aspects require degrees and an orb policy.
  • Rulership connects placements into a chart-wide network.

Method

  1. Start with the Sun, Moon, angles, and chart ruler.
  2. Add angular planets and repeated patterns.
  3. Only then interpret isolated details and minor factors.

Limits and responsible use

  • One placement should not override the rest of the chart.
  • House interpretation is limited when birth time is uncertain.
